I once tried to participate in a math students' olympiad but failed misreably.
A few years ago I heard of Engineering students' type of olympiad but didn't participate in it.

I guess it's geared to students below MSc level, anyways from the eligibility I wouldn't say no:

https://www.internationalengineeringolympiad.org

Eligibility​

  • Grades 9-12 (or recent graduates)
  • 21 years old or younger at competition time
  • Citizen, permanent resident, or equivalent status
